SSENSE Valued at Over $5 Billion CAD After Sequoia Capital Investment

General News

Summary

This marks Sequoia Capital’s expansion into the fashion industry, and comes after the company took a controlling stake in AMI earlier this year. The investment is the first time SSENSE has taken external funding since it was founded 18 years ago, and the money will allow the company to focus on its global growth strategy. Additionally, Angelica Cheung, venture partner for Sequoia Capital China, will join SSENSE’s board.
